Gundogan stars as relentless Man City move clear at the top

LIVERPOOL, England: Ilkay Gundogan scored two brilliant goals and teed up Erling Haaland for another to inspire Manchester City to a 3-0 win at Everton on Sunday (May 14) as they moved four points clear of Arsenal atop the Premier League table with an 11th consecutive victory.

Kerr the hero again as Chelsea win third straight Women's FA Cup title

LONDON : Chelsea beat Manchester United 1-0 on Sunday to claim a third straight Women's FA Cup title in front of a record crowd at Wembley Stadium, as Australian forward Sam Kerr's strike again proved to be the difference.

Manchester United Women's FA Cup heartbreak in front of record-breaking 77,000

Manchester United suffer heartbreak at Wembley despite a masterclass performance in the first half, as Chelsea walk away Vitality Women’s FA Cup winners for the fifth time in front of a record 77,000 crowd. Sam Kerr got behind Maya Le Tissier on a counter-attack and tapped the ball beyond Mary Earps to break the stalemate.
